What You Will Do:
- Monitoring Accounts Receivable Aging: Regularly review accounts receivable aging reports to track the status of outstanding invoices and identify overdue accounts.
- Collections Management: Develop and implement effective collection strategies to minimize overdue accounts and improve cash flow. This involves contacting customers regarding overdue payments, negotiating payment arrangements, and resolving billing disputes.
- Cash Application: Ensure accurate and timely posting of customer payments to their respective accounts in the accounting system. Reconcile payments received with outstanding invoices to maintain accurate records.
- Customer Communication: Maintain regular communication with customers regarding their account status, payment terms, and any issues or disputes. Provide excellent customer service and address inquiries or concerns in a timely manner.
- Reporting and Analysis: Prepare and analyze accounts receivable reports, including aging summaries, collection metrics, and cash forecasting. Provide insights and recommendations to management based on analysis of receivables data.
- Process Improvement: Identify opportunities to streamline accounts receivable processes, improve efficiency, and reduce delinquency rates. Implement best practices and automation tools to enhance the effectiveness of the accounts receivable function.
- Compliance and Risk Management: Ensure compliance with relevant accounting standards, company policies, and regulatory requirements related to accounts receivable. Mitigate risks associated with bad debt by implementing effective credit control measures and monitoring debtor exposure.
- Cross-Functional Collaboration: Collaborate with other departments, such as sales, customer service, and finance, to address customer issues, resolve disputes, and improve overall business processes related to accounts receivable.
- Customer Relationship Management: Build and maintain strong relationships with key customers, understanding their unique needs and preferences to facilitate timely payments and foster long-term partnerships.
